Titans Hope to Balance Rushing Attack With Tony Pollard, Tyjae Spears

Thursday, July 10, 1:06 PM

Tennessee Titans head coach Brian Callahan is hoping for a more balanced approach to the running game in 2025 between running backs Tony Pollard and Tyjae Spears, writes ESPN's Turron Davenport. Pollard had a career-high 260 carries -- more than twice as many as Spears -- and gained 1,079 yards on the ground in 2024. "In a perfect world, it's a healthier division of labor [between Pollard and Spears]," Callahan said. Spears was expected to contribute much more alongside Pollard last year, but he missed five games due to a concussion, ankle sprain and hamstring injury. Some of the Titans' distribution in the backfield in 2025 will include either Julius Chestnut or rookie Kalel Mullings. Pollard has never been more efficient than when he shared the load with Ezekiel Elliott in Dallas, but an inevitable drop in workload this year means fantasy managers need to target him as an RB2 and not as an RB1.

Jerome Ford the Likely Starter for Cleveland to Begin 2025

Wednesday, July 9, 3:20 PM

According to Zac Jackson of The Athletic, Cleveland Browns veteran running back Jerome Ford is likely to open the 2025 season in the RB1 role. The team just selected former Ohio State running back Quinshon Judkins and former Tennessee running back Dylan Sampson in the first four rounds of the 2025 NFL Draft, so this backfield could be difficult to navigate for fantasy football purposes. However, Ford's familiarity with Kevin Stefanski and his pro experience could give him the early nod. The 25-year-old has flashed at times over the last two seasons, compiling 308 carries for 1,378 yards and seven touchdowns. However, the Browns' selecting two rookie running backs should tell us they are not all that satisfied with Ford as the unquestioned RB1. Even if he starts the season as the touch-leader in the backfield, this will likely be a fluid situation based on which Cleveland ball carrier performs well in the preseason and during the regular season. With the Nick Chubb era officially over, the Browns backfield is being reshaped, and one of Ford, Judkins, or Sampson could be a tremendous value pick.
